Before lighting installation can begin, the project team must perform a complete facility audit. This includes a final walk-through to verify fixture counts and identify any construction-related issues. In addition, lighting services perform technical reviews to determine how much money they can receive in rebates. They also prepare a punch list of as-yet-uncompleted items. Lighting services performs trial installations of energy-efficient technology to give decision-makers the confidence that their lighting investment is the right one. A lighting installation company also leaves a small inventory of maintenance materials for warranty replacement. This includes at least one of each lamp and ballast type. Before hanging light fixtures, turn off the electrical power at the electrical panel. You will need a voltage tester to test for electrical current. A second ladder can help you install the fixture. The weight of the fixture can make coordinating movements difficult, so have a second person assist you if necessary. In most cases, light fixtures are attached to junction boxes that can support 50 pounds. However, if you are replacing a fixture that weighs more than 50 pounds, you should purchase a heavy-duty electrical box.

Recessed lights are another option. This type of lighting is often placed on ceilings and does not jut into the room. They are flush with the ceiling and do not detract from the room’s décor. Recessed lighting installation requires cutting ceiling drywall around each inset can light. It may take up to three hours to complete.
